SAN DIEGO (AP) - Chris Young gave up two hits in seven innings, and Brian Giles' RBI double provided all the offense San Diego needed in the Padres' 1-0 victory over the Philadelphia Phillies on Thursday night.
Young (9-3) did not allow a runner to reach third base as he struck out six and issued three walks, all to Ryan Howard. Young lowered his major-league leading ERA to 1.85 as he won his fifth straight decision.
Heath Bell worked the eighth before Trevor Hoffman finished the four-hitter for his 27th save in 29 chances and the 507th of his career. The Padres have thrown 14 shutouts, tops in the majors.
